Vernon chamber teams with GC program to help restaurants

GC program aims to help

The Greater Vernon Chamber has partnered with an online gift certificate program to help local restaurants struggling in the face of the COVID-19 pandemic.

All restaurants and pubs have been limited to take-out and delivery service only to slow the spread of the virus.

"We have been looking for many ways to support businesses through these difficult times and have created a partnership with FanSaves to be part of the FanSaves Helps Gift Certificate Program," the chamber says in a bulletin to members.

The program allows people to buy gift certificates without leaving home. The businesses can be open, closed or offering limited services, and the buyers can use the gift certificates in the future, once things get back to normal.

FanSaves offered the service for free, the chamber says.
 
Once a digital gift certificate is purchased through the website, the restaurant will receive a unique code and money will be transferred via direct deposit or e-transfer within 14 days (minus any credit card transaction fees). 
 
Once restaurants reopen, the buyer can print off the gift certificate and redeem it.
 
The FanSaves site allows businesses across Canada to feature their gift certificates in one place.
